The restaraunt inside is very beautiful. It was great to get in comfortable surroundings with air conditioning after all day in heat and humidity. The staff that greeted us very friendly. I had the fisherman basket with a house salad as my appetizer and my wife the maple glazed pork chop with French onion soup. The seafood was very tasty and cooked properly. It had a piece of fish, jumbo shrimp, clams and calamari with fries. Salad was very fresh with cucumber, black olive and tomato. The French onion soup was really good. Allot of melted cheese not just on top but blended into the croutons. The pork chop was one close to one inch bone in chop. Very moist and delicious. It came with asparagus and potatoes. Brandon was an exceptional server that never let our glasses run dry and was very helpful with the menu. Prices were: fisherman's basket 21.49, house salad 7.49 (small plate but price high probably because not on menu), maple glaze pork chop 22.49, French onion soup 6.99 (worth it), sweet tea 3.99. We would definitely come back again. Were season pass holders so we get a small discount on the meal.
Great seafood restaurant within Universal Studios Orlando theme park. Good moderately priced food, with view of the small lake. Best time to eat is around 4pm. You make it after the lunch crowd and before the dinner crowd. I had the clam chowder and blackened salmon. The were both exceptionally good. Also had great service.
